Research Overview
Semax is a synthetic heptapeptide derived from the adrenocorticotropic hormone (ACTH) fragment 4-10, with the sequence Met-Glu-His-Phe-Pro-Gly-Pro. Developed by the Institute of Molecular Genetics of the Russian Academy of Sciences, Semax has been approved as a pharmaceutical agent in Russia and Ukraine for neurological applications. Research focuses on its ability to modulate brain-derived neurotrophic factor (BDNF) and nerve growth factor (NGF) expression, conferring neuroprotective properties particularly relevant to ischaemic brain injury research. Studies have documented its effects on dopaminergic and serotonergic neurotransmitter systems, suggesting broad neuromodulatory activity beyond simple ACTH fragment effects. Semax has been clinically documented in stroke rehabilitation literature, where its neuroprotective and neurorestorative properties have been examined in post-ischaemic recovery models. The peptide crosses the blood-brain barrier efficiently, enabling central nervous system activity following peripheral administration. Researchers in neuroscience and cognitive pharmacology consider Semax a significant tool for studying neuroplasticity, neurotrophic factor regulation, and cognitive enhancement mechanisms in preclinical and clinical contexts.

Laboratory Handling
- Store lyophilised vials at -20°C for maximum stability. Reconstituted solution should be kept at 2-8°C and used within 4 weeks.
- Reconstitute with bacteriostatic water using gentle swirling. Avoid vortexing or vigorous shaking.
- Handle under aseptic conditions. Use sterile syringes and alcohol-swabbed vial stoppers during reconstitution.
- Avoid repeated freeze-thaw cycles. Prepare single-use aliquots from reconstituted stock for best experimental reproducibility.
